In March of 2001, WWF/E chairman Vince McMahon bought rival wrestling promotion WCW from Ted Turner. On what was the last Monday night Nitro on TNT. At the beginning of the show, we see a shot of WWF/E chairman Vince McMahon on the Nitro titantron saying that he just bought WCW. And then seconds later we see Vince's son Shane McMahon heading into the WCW ring (remember the graphic?). Saying that it was him who signed the papers to own WCW (storyline). Starting a 8 month storyline feud in it's self.

This was the first time in years that the WWF/E had took over WCW since "Black Sunday" on TBS. The last Monday night Nitro was one to remember. Including the main event between Ric Flair vs Sting. And the rest is history.
